Cam Followers: A Comprehensive Guide for Engineers and Designers

What are Cam Followers?

Cam followers, also known as track rollers, are essential components in cam-based mechanisms, widely used in various industries, including automotive, packaging, and manufacturing. They serve as the interface between a cam (a rotating or oscillating part) and a follower (a linear or rotating part), enabling smooth motion and power transmission.

Types of Cam Followers

There are numerous types of cam followers, each designed for specific applications and requirements. Some common types include:

  • Needle Roller Cam Followers: Offer high load capacity and low friction due to the use of cylindrical rollers.
  • Spherical Cam Followers: Provide self-aligning capabilities and are suitable for complex cam profiles.
  • Cylindrical Cam Followers: Have a large contact area and are ideal for heavy-duty applications.
  • Toroidal Cam Followers: Combine the advantages of needle roller and cylindrical followers, offering high load capacity, alignment capabilities, and low friction.

Materials and Manufacturing Processes

Cam followers are typically manufactured from high-strength materials such as hardened steel, stainless steel, and alloy steels. The choice of material depends on factors such as load capacity, wear resistance, and corrosion resistance.

The manufacturing processes involved in producing cam followers include precision grinding, heat treatment, and surface hardening to ensure optimal performance and durability.

Applications of Cam Followers

Cam followers find applications in a wide range of industries, including:

  • Automotive: Valve trains, fuel injection systems, and transmission components.
  • Packaging: Conveyor systems, labeling machines, and packaging equipment.
  • Manufacturing: Assembly lines, robotic systems, and machine tools.
  • Aerospace: Aircraft control systems and satellite mechanisms.
  • Medical: Surgical instruments and rehabilitation devices.

Selection and Design Considerations

When selecting and designing cam followers, several important factors must be considered, including:

  • Load Capacity: The maximum force that the cam follower can withstand without failure.
  • Speed: The rotational or linear speed of the cam follower.
  • Cam Profile: The shape and geometry of the cam that the follower will engage with.
  • Material: The type of material used for the cam follower and its suitability for the specific application.
  • Lubrication: The lubrication requirements and methods to ensure smooth operation and prevent wear.

Effective Strategies

To ensure optimal performance and longevity of cam followers, several effective strategies should be employed:

  • Proper Alignment: Cam followers must be accurately aligned with the cam to prevent excessive wear and premature failure.
  • Regular Lubrication: Regular lubrication is crucial to reduce friction and wear, extending the lifespan of the cam followers.
  • Corrosion Protection: Cam followers should be protected from corrosion to prevent degradation and ensure reliable operation.
  • Quality Control: Implementing stringent quality control measures during manufacturing and assembly is essential to ensure consistency and reliability.
  • Preventive Maintenance: Regular inspections and maintenance can identify potential issues early and prevent costly breakdowns.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

To avoid common pitfalls, it is crucial to be aware of the following mistakes:

  • Overloading: Cam followers should never be subjected to loads beyond their rated capacity, as this can lead to catastrophic failure.
  • Improper Lubrication: Insufficient or unsuitable lubrication can cause excessive wear, overheating, and premature failure.
  • Incorrect Alignment: Poor alignment between the cam follower and the cam can cause uneven wear and shorten the lifespan of the components.
  • Corrosion: Neglecting corrosion protection can weaken the cam followers and compromise their performance.
  • Lack of Maintenance: Insufficient or neglected maintenance can lead to premature failures and increased downtime.

Step-by-Step Approach

To successfully implement cam followers in a design, consider the following step-by-step approach:

  1. Define Requirements: Determine the load capacity, speed, cam profile, material, and lubrication requirements for the specific application.
  2. Select Cam Follower Type: Choose the most appropriate type of cam follower based on the defined requirements.
  3. Design and Analysis: Design and analyze the cam follower's geometry and structure to ensure it meets performance specifications.
  4. Manufacturing: Manufacture the cam follower using precision machining and heat treatment techniques to achieve optimal quality.
  5. Assembly and Installation: Carefully assemble and install the cam follower into the system, ensuring proper alignment and lubrication.
  6. Testing and Validation: Conduct thorough testing to validate the performance and reliability of the cam follower in the actual application.

Comparison of Cam Follower Types

Table 1: Comparison of Cam Follower Types

Type Advantages Disadvantages
Needle Roller High load capacity, low friction Noise, limited alignment capabilities
Spherical Self-aligning, suitable for complex cam profiles Lower load capacity, higher friction
Cylindrical Large contact area, heavy-duty applications Lower load capacity compared to needle roller type
Toroidal High load capacity, alignment capabilities, low friction Complex manufacturing process, higher cost

Pros and Cons of Cam Followers

Table 2: Pros and Cons of Cam Followers

Pros Cons
Smooth and precise motion Susceptible to wear and fatigue
High load capacity and durability Noise and vibration in some cases
Compact and space-saving Require lubrication and maintenance
Versatile and customizable Complex design and manufacturing processes for some types

Advantages and Disadvantages of Different Materials for Cam Followers

Table 3: Advantages and Disadvantages of Different Materials for Cam Followers

Material Advantages Disadvantages
Hardened Steel High strength and wear resistance Prone to corrosion
Stainless Steel Corrosion-resistant Lower strength compared to hardened steel
Alloy Steels Combination of strength and corrosion resistance Higher cost
## FAQs About Cam Followers

Q: What is the difference between a cam follower and a roller bearing?

A: Cam followers are specifically designed for use in cam-based mechanisms, while roller bearings are more general-purpose bearings that can be used in various applications. Cam followers typically have a crowned profile to accommodate cam curvature, while roller bearings have a cylindrical profile.

Q: How do I determine the correct size of cam follower for my application?

A: To determine the correct size of cam follower, consider factors such as the load capacity, speed, cam profile, and lubrication requirements of the specific application. Refer to manufacturer specifications and design guidelines for detailed sizing and selection information.

Q: How often should cam followers be lubricated?

A: The lubrication frequency for cam followers depends on various factors such as operating conditions, load, speed, and environmental factors. Consult manufacturer recommendations and industry best practices for specific lubrication intervals. Regular lubrication is crucial to ensure optimal performance and extend the lifespan of cam followers.

Q: Can cam followers be used in harsh or corrosive environments?

A: Cam followers are available in corrosion-resistant materials such as stainless steel and coated versions to withstand harsh or corrosive environments. Appropriate material selection and surface treatments can protect cam followers from oxidation, salt, and other corrosive agents.

Q: What are the common causes of cam follower failures?

A: Common causes of cam follower failures include overloading, improper alignment, inadequate lubrication, corrosion, wear, and fatigue. To ensure reliable operation, proper design, installation, maintenance, and lubrication practices are essential.
